Output 349823afa4015aeb66e15de7f21e115744bcaeb818cd0b16e2e6203dd8949a99:6

value
4948865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8da872d60eb2e7a72594a2aeb668ce04e4ef868 OP_EQUAL
address
3MTdfaCiLjNR9jJ4kNFaUFbtvyyhBVeJRr
transaction
349823afa4015aeb66e15de7f21e115744bcaeb818cd0b16e2e6203dd8949a99
spent
true